Mikey Mullholland Posted February 14, 2016 Posted February 14, 2016 I have a Subaru Impreza uk 2000 classic, had the standard version 5/6 turbo engine in it. I need a new one and was wondering what other engines would fit into this particular car?

savage bulldogs Posted February 14, 2016 Posted February 14, 2016 Something with v5/6 heads would be the easiest option (straight swap ) V1 to v4 are interchangeable as the inlet ports / stud pattern are the same (although the inlets look different ) .v5/v6 run a completely different phase 2 inlet manifold /fuel rail type which doesn't work with earlier or later inlets /head ports. I think you can buy phase adapters to make most inlets "mechanically" fit different engines but it can sometimes lead to loom splicing due to having different sensor plugs . So basically it's possible but using a engine with the same v5/v6 phase 2 heads would simplify things [emoji6] If it's not broke .....upgrade it 😊 1
